Notable Celebrity Confessions and Their Stories

Several celebrities have been candid about their plastic surgery journeys, sharing their experiences, motivations, and the outcomes of their procedures. These confessions offer a glimpse into the world of celebrity beauty standards and the impact of cosmetic enhancements on their lives.

Courteney Cox

The “Friends” star has been very open about her regrets regarding cosmetic procedures. She admitted to getting fillers in an attempt to combat aging, but ultimately realized she had gone too far. Cox has since had the fillers dissolved and now advocates for embracing natural aging.

Kaley Cuoco

The “Big Bang Theory” actress has admitted to getting a nose job and breast augmentation. Cuoco stated that these procedures boosted her confidence and made her feel more comfortable in her own skin. She has been praised for her honesty and her positive attitude toward cosmetic surgery.

  • Nose job (rhinoplasty) to correct a deviated septum and improve appearance.
  • Breast augmentation to enhance her figure.
  • Openness about the procedures to empower other women.
  • Positive impact on self-esteem and body image.

Normalizing Cosmetic Procedures

By being open about their experiences, celebrities can help to normalize plastic surgery and reduce the stigma associated with it. When public figures admit to having work done, it can make others feel less self-conscious about considering similar procedures.

Reinforcing Unrealistic Beauty Standards

On the other hand, celebrity plastic surgery confessions can also reinforce unrealistic beauty standards. When celebrities undergo multiple procedures to achieve a certain look, it can create pressure for others to do the same. This can lead to body image issues and a constant pursuit of perfection.

What are some common procedures celebrities admit to?

Commonly admitted procedures include rhinoplasty (nose jobs), breast augmentation, fillers, Botox, and facelifts. These procedures aim to enhance features or reduce the signs of aging, providing celebrities with a refreshed appearance.
